NotebookLM is Google's research and note-taking assistant based on Gemini, which generates podcast-style audio, video, mind maps and briefings from user-uploaded materials. Typical usage
Combined with official documents, NotebookLM has several types of high-frequency usage in AI data processing scenarios:
- Academic research: Upload a group of papers into the same notebook for review, comparison, and topic setting.
- Preparation and study: Turn courseware, lecture notes, and textbook chapters into Audio Overviews to review while commuting.
- Industry research reports: Integrate reports, news, and web pages into a conversational "market knowledge base".
- Legal & Compliance: Review long documents, locate terms and generate checklists.
- Content creation: quickly convert research materials into podcasts, video scripts, and mind maps.
The supporting capacity behind
- Multi-source data injection: Upload PDF, Google Docs, web page URL, YouTube video, and audio files as Source.
- Q&A with quotes: Each answer comes with a quote from the original text for easy checking.
- Audio Overviews: Automatically generate podcast-style audio summaries between two AI hosts, with selectable language and duration.
- Video Overviews: Automatically generate explanation videos based on data for easy sharing and playback.
- Mind Maps: Break down the core concepts of the notebook into clickable mind maps.
- Briefing Doc / FAQ / Study Guide: Generate reports, Q&A, and study guides with one click.
